As the Bihar Assembly elections approach, the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) has ramped up its preparations with a robust organisational strategy aimed at winning every seat. In a significant move, the party has appointed 45 “special” leaders from across India to oversee election management in Bihar.

Each appointed leader has been assigned responsibility for one Lok Sabha constituency, with plans to extend deployment to Assembly segments in the coming weeks. On average, each leader will supervise six Assembly segments, creating a strong link between grassroots workers and top party leadership.

The strategy was finalised during a high-level meeting in Patna, attended by Union Home Minister Amit Shah, Bihar election in-charge Dharmendra Pradhan, state in-charge Vinod Tawde, and several senior BJP leaders. The leaders were briefed on their responsibilities and dispatched to various regions with the goal of achieving “Mission Bihar Victory.”

The “Special 45” team includes prominent leaders from multiple states: former BJP state president and MP B.D. Sharma, Union Minister Prahlad Patel, MPs Satish Gautam and Rajkumar Chahar from Uttar Pradesh, Rajendra Rathore from Rajasthan, MPs Santosh Pandey and Vijay Baghel from Chhattisgarh, former MP Ramesh Bidhuri and Union Minister Harsh Malhotra from Delhi, MPs Devusinh Chauhan and Mitesh Patel from Gujarat, former MP Sunita Duggal from Haryana, MP Jugal Kishore Sharma from Jammu & Kashmir, MPs Manish Jaiswal and Kalicharan Singh from Jharkhand, and MP Anant Nayak from Odisha.

Several other ex-MPs, MLAs, senior office bearers, and youth leaders have also been included in the campaign team. According to party sources, the leaders’ responsibilities extend beyond campaigning—they are tasked with energising local cadres, strengthening booth-level structures, and ensuring a victory for the NDA across all constituencies.
